Output e361882cdc542e8258cfa1111056de13f3750eece4e495a7fbe99066251c69ad:0

value
1603298
script pubkey
OP_0 OP_PUSHBYTES_20 69d9ac41080d9582e3c47fabeafd8071dff1cf8f
address
bc1qd8v6csggpk2c9c7y07474lvqw80lrnu0878j6l
transaction
e361882cdc542e8258cfa1111056de13f3750eece4e495a7fbe99066251c69ad
confirmations
154412
spent
true